Minister of Foreign Affairs and Minister of the Atlantic Canada Opportunities Agency - Peter Gordon MacKay

Central Nova (Nova Scotia)

Peter MacKay was first elected as Member of Parliament in 1997. He was re-elected in 2000, 2004 and in 2006.

Most recently, Mr. MacKay served as Critic for Public Safety and Emergency Preparedness. Prior to this, he was Critic for the Prime Minister, for the Solicitor General, for Public Security, for the Leader of the Government in the House of Commons and for Justice.

He has served as Progressive Conservative Party Leader, House Leader and been a member of the Standing Committee on Justice, Human Rights, Public Safety and Emergency Preparedness and its related subcommittees, including the subcommittees on Public Safety and National Security, on Agenda and Procedure and on Corrections and the Conditional Release Act.

Mr. MacKay was born in New Glasgow, Nova Scotia. After graduating with an arts degree from Acadia University in 1987, he went on to study law at Dalhousie University.

Mr. MacKay has served on volunteer boards, including New Leaf and Tearmann House. As well, he has been active in Big Brothers-Big Sisters, the Pictou County Senior Rugby Club and the YMCA. A sports enthusiast, he is active in rugby, baseball, football and hockey.
